Migration Guide — Step 4: Switch Splitwing assignment endpoints

Point all clients at the new Splitwing assignment service before decommissioning the legacy bucketer. Assignments are deterministic by hash, so users keep their existing variants; no re-bucketing occurs. Support should expect a brief spike in cache misses during the first hour. Verify that sticky-assignment mode is enabled and the legacy fallback is off. The service must be started with the configuration values listed directly below.

service settings:
BRIIX_PIN=8582
BRIIX_TENANT=raleth
BRIIX_METRICS_HOST=metrics.briix.urlaqstack.example
BRIIX_SEAL=seal_c11ef522
BRIIX_STANDBY_TEAM=ulaok

Q: Where's the evacuation-chair store, and how do I get in at night? A: It's the grey door next to the stairwell on level two at Hollis Point — easy to miss, so look for the green sticker. Night shift can't rely on the day team's badges after hours, so don't get caught out. Check the chair straps during your first round if you can. The keypad by the door takes the code below.

staff pass of tajog-bahap = bdg-GTUUI-82661

Dear colleagues, and especially for our incoming director: we have reached a provisional position with the landlord of the Merrowgate distribution hub. They have offered a nine-year extension with a two-year rent holiday in exchange for us absorbing structural maintenance. Facilities has costed this carefully and the numbers are workable, though the break-clause wording still needs legal review. I want everyone aligned before Thursday's call. The strategic context driving our negotiating stance is set out below.

management briefing: Headcount on the Belix team goes from 60 to 93 by the end of November. Gross margin on Belix came in at 23 percent against a plan of 47 percent.

## TileForge cache layer — reviewer checklist

When reviewing changes to the TileForge cache layer, confirm that tile eviction honors the zoom-level quotas and that cache keys include the style version. Any change to the invalidation path must be tested against the staging metadata store, since stale entries there cause map regions to render blank. Run the included smoke suite before approving. The staging metadata store accepts connections via the string below.

warehouse DSN: redis://praael_svc:cR@db-fd69.lumiccorp.example:5432/holdor